How Much Can You Afford to Buy on the Central Coast? A Practical Guide

One of the first—and most important—questions buyers ask on the Central Coast is: How much can I actually afford to buy?

The answer is rarely just about a purchase price. On the Central Coast and throughout San Luis Obispo County, affordability depends on income, debt, interest rates, down payment strategy, taxes, insurance, and long-term comfort, not just lender approval.

This guide walks through how buyers should think about affordability practically, not optimistically.

Lender Approval vs. Real-World Comfort

Many buyers are approved for more than they should comfortably spend.

Lenders calculate what you can borrow. Buyers need to decide what they want to carry month to month.

A healthy affordability decision considers:

  • Monthly payment comfort

  • Lifestyle flexibility

  • Future expenses

  • Market volatility

The Core Monthly Costs Buyers Must Account For

Your true monthly housing cost typically includes:

  • Principal and interest

  • Property taxes

  • Homeowners insurance

  • HOA dues (if applicable)

  • Utilities and maintenance

On the Central Coast, insurance and taxes alone can meaningfully affect affordability.

Debt-to-Income Ratio Matters More Than Price

Lenders evaluate affordability using debt-to-income (DTI) ratios.

DTI includes:

  • Mortgage payment

  • Car loans

  • Student loans

  • Credit cards

  • Other recurring obligations

Even with strong income, high existing debt can limit buying power—or stretch finances uncomfortably.

Down Payment Strategy Shapes Your Options

Downpayment decisions influence affordability long after close.

Down payment size affects:

  • Loan programs

  • Monthly payment

  • Cash reserves after closing

On the Central Coast, buyers commonly use:

  • 3%–5% down options

  • 10%–20% down conventional loans

  • Larger down payments to reduce monthly strain

Interest Rates and Long-Term Affordability

Interest rates impact:

  • Monthly payment

  • Total interest paid

  • Comfort during market shifts

Small rate changes can significantly alter buying power, especially at higher price points.

Don’t Forget Future Flexibility

Smart buyers leave room for:

  • Job or income changes

  • Family or lifestyle shifts

  • Maintenance and upgrades

  • Market fluctuations

Buying at the absolute top of your approval range often limits flexibility later.

Affordability should support long-term comfort, not short-term approval.
